Output 3ab058c3588dfaa1ea437d8b8a5842cde50f0bfc988aeb75463a231c8fa89bb8:0

value
612349170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c17f3d4fedd858d4741c8ba44c98995dac3ae9 OP_EQUAL
address
343CckPEmrEGFX2uAXjBLZ4XVWghhavM2W
transaction
3ab058c3588dfaa1ea437d8b8a5842cde50f0bfc988aeb75463a231c8fa89bb8
spent
true